## Deployment

GatePulse counts turnstile entries at Harrowfield Arena and ships totals to the ops dashboard. Deploy via the standard pipeline; the counter daemon restarts in under five seconds, so no match-day freeze is required. Never deploy during ingress peaks (first 90 minutes before kickoff). Confirm the health endpoint returns green before walking away. The service reads these configuration values at startup:

service settings:
[sorys]
port = 8000
team = eliius
host = sorys.novacstack.example
region = south-3
access_code = ac_f66665
timeout_ms = 250

# Constants for the Gridsmith crossword generator.
#
# These values control backtracking depth, fill dictionary weighting,
# and the symmetry checker. They were last retuned after the Larkwell
# release, when long across entries caused excessive solver restarts.
# Changing any of them requires re-running the full puzzle regression
# suite, since generation time scales nonlinearly with grid size.
# Release managers should confirm the suite passes before tagging.
# The current tuning constants are as follows.

tuning constants:
THRESHOLDS = {
    "kelix": 280,
    "druvan": 756,
    "oliael": 399,
}

## Configuration

Fareweave evaluates shipping-fee rules per region before checkout. Set FAREWEAVE_RULESET_PATH to the compiled rules bundle and FAREWEAVE_CACHE_TTL to a value agreed with the pricing team. The rules API requires an authentication token for rule-sync calls. Add that token to .env on the line immediately following this sentence.

sealed setting: LEDGER_TOKEN20=6148d35bbb480b0ab79e